News summary

A 19-year-old woman experienced dramatic breast growth after receiving the Pfizer COVID-19 vaccine, raising questions about potential side effects; she underwent surgery to remove 7.9 pounds of tissue, revealing a rare condition linked to hormonal sensitivity. Meanwhile, research indicates that cancer vaccines may soon enter trials, potentially reducing the need for invasive treatments like chemotherapy. A study showed that the COVID-19 pandemic led to decreased survival rates in US cancer patients, attributed to various factors including disruptions in care. Additionally, concerns have emerged regarding DNA contamination in Pfizer's mRNA vaccines, with findings suggesting residual DNA may exceed safety limits and pose risks of gene mutations and cancer. Experts are calling for further investigation into these vaccine-related issues as they could have long-term health implications. The interplay of vaccination, cancer treatment, and potential vaccine side effects continues to be a critical area of medical research and public health discussion.
